Actually when you remove the plaque, it looks like that. Those are the default switch holes for the heated seats. I had to remove my old one as a trade for getting a replacement plate.

For now it's covered with the stock button cover since I didn't want things to fall into the console.

There is a possibility of not being a NISMO. Everyone is right about that, check for dampeners and etc. Even then, it can be bolt-on as well. Dealer or Nissan/NISMO has to verify the VIN. Btw, looks like the left side of your bumper is not flushed...
